What is Interface Technologies Northwest?
Interface Technologies Northwest is a seasoned telecommunications provider with over two decades of experience, specializing in hosted telephones, WiFi solutions, structured cabling, and comprehensive IT managed services. The company prides itself on its 'White Glove' service, ensuring businesses achieve seamless integration of their office technology and simplified communication systems. ITN's core expertise lies in designing and installing tailored infrastructure that addresses both current operational demands and future scalability, guaranteeing reliable data flow and connectivity. Their proficiency in unified communications enables businesses to leverage advanced features such as secure video conferencing and instant messaging, enhancing overall productivity and collaboration.
How much funding has Interface Technologies Northwest raised?
Interface Technologies Northwest has raised a total of $719K across 2 funding rounds:
Debt
$350K
Debt
$369K
Debt (2020): $350K with participation from PPP
Debt (2021): $369K led by PPP
